At Curana Health, we’re on a mission to radically improve the health, happiness, and dignity of older adults—and we’re looking for passionate people to help us do it.

 

As a national leader in value-based care, we offer senior living communities and skilled nursing facilities a wide range of solutions (including on-site primary care services, Accountable Care Organizations, and Medicare Advantage Special Needs Plans) proven to enhance health outcomes, streamline operations, and create new financial opportunities.

 

Founded in 2021, we’ve grown quickly—now serving 200,000+ seniors in 1,500+ communities across 32 states. Our team includes more than 1,000 clinicians alongside care coordinators, analysts, operators, and professionals from all backgrounds, all working together to deliver high-quality, proactive solutions for senior living operators and those they care for.

Summary

The Vice President of Health Plan Business Development will lead Curana Health’s Institutional Special Needs Plan (ISNP) growth strategy nationally, with a specialized focus on establishing new partnerships with skilled nursing facilities, post-acute care networks, and senior living operators.

 

The ideal candidate brings a strong understanding of ISNPs and the senior care landscape, particularly within nursing homes, skilled nursing facilities, and senior living communities, and can leverage existing market relationships from day one.

Essential Duties & Responsibilities

  • Develop and execute a national ISNP growth strategy focused on skilled nursing and post-acute care partnerships with direct accountability for goal achievement.
  • Build trusted relationships with SNF operators, post-acute care leaders, and senior living executives to identify mutually beneficial opportunities.
  • Lead the full cycle of business development activities including prospecting, outreach, solution presentations, negotiations, and contract execution.
  • Cross functional collaboration with marketing and operations teams to ensure seamless lead generation, contracting, and implementation.
  • Assess partner needs and develop tailored solutions that align with Curana Health’s clinical and financial goals.
  • Represent Curana Health at industry conferences and events to build brand awareness and drive regional growth.
  • Maintain accurate and timely records of business development activities using CRM tools.
  • Train, develop and lead small team focused on I-SNP partnership generation

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ree required; Master’s degree preferred.
  • 10+ years of experience in healthcare business development, consulting, or provider/plan strategy—preferably within SNFs or post-acute care.
  • Subject matter expertise with Medicare Advantage Special Needs Plans (ISNP, CSNP) and other post-acute payment models.
  • Demonstrated relationships with key SNF and senior housing operators nationally.
  • Deep understanding of skilled nursing operations, post-acute care pathways, and value-based care models.
  • Proven success in developing ISNP partnerships with SNFs and senior housing operators.
  • Strong clinical, financial, and operational acumen in the context of health plan operations including the ability to negotiate incentive arrangements and payment models between the ISNP and prospective partners
  • Excellent communication and presentation skills, with experience engaging executive-level stakeholders.
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office and CRM/project management systems.
